G2X TAKE: Looking to leverage Erick Iverson‘s 20 years of experience building, growing, and leading teams in the transformation of business problems into actionable strategies and enterprise applications, and his experience supporting Veterans Affairs and SPAWAR, this longtime Federal Health industry Chief Technology Officer and Architect takes on a new challenge as General Manager for TIAG’s Charleston Business Unit.
Prior roles include:
- CTO, Health Solutions – CACI
- Managing Principal and Lead Architect – Life Cycle Engineering
- Senior Manager & Chief Architect – Sapient

- TIAG has had some big success across MHS/DHA of late, to include receiving a strategic award earlier this year to support the ArmyFit website; a task to lead IT migration efforts for USUHS; another to bolster the Cybersecurity Posture in support of the U.S. Army Regional Health Command; and being recently awarded a 5-year Air Force Medical Operations Agency Medical Device Information Security Support Task.
- In 2017, TIAG Announced that Agile Six had acquired their T4NG Business Unit Supporting U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s.
- TIAG was recently identified as one of the Federal Health firms creating a buzz.
